Can mantras actually change your subconscious mind — or are affirmations not enough?

In this episode, Katische Haberfield speaks with musician and meditation teacher Olivia de Sousa about word spells, subconscious reprogramming, and how to use mantras to shift your internal state and create real-world change.

This conversation explores the difference between surface-level affirmations and deeper subconscious healing, including how mantras support integration after hypnotherapy, past life regression, or emotional clearing work.

We discuss how repetition, language, and sound influence the subconscious mind — and how to move from begging energy into command energy when creating your reality.

Inside this episode:

• How mantras reprogram the subconscious mind
 • The difference between affirmations and deeper healing work
 • Why “commanding” is different from begging in prayer
 • Using repetition to prevent falling back into old patterns
 • How to shift your emotional state before meetings or conflict
 • A practical example of resolving business conflict with a mantra
 • NLP, theta state, and planting new beliefs
 • The concept of “New Earth” and collective consciousness
 • Why the words in music and media matter

Olivia shares examples from her book The Ultimate Book of Word Spells: 21 Days to Miracles, Abundance, and Higher Guidance, including abundance mantras and resolution mantras used in real-life situations.

There was, I'm just trying to figure out if I want to say the whole story. That's all right, but there was this predicament where with one of my clients, I felt like I'd stuffed something up. I was just like mortified with how I'd handled a situation. And and I'm like, it's done, I can't undo it. And I'd heard I'd watched YouTube, watched a video of someone who channels Sarai. I think her name's Karen Karen Bell, I think. And she channels uh someone calling it Sarai, and Sarai talked about being in the energy of an alignment with resolution. And she also talks about distancing and looking from a distance and that kind of thing. But she also said, notice we're not talking about what the solution is or how to fix the problem, but just to align with the energy of resolution, you don't need to know the details, just resolution. And so I put on some music, some sort of like theta music or something, and I had my frame drum and I banged it, and I had this mantra that I used, and I uh I'll see if I can find it. And this is the when you don't know what mantra to use, this is like my go-to. Probably don't need to find it, I'll probably just remember it. But I just said it over and over. I think I'll just say it from memory, hopefully, I don't remember the whole thing. Just I command a resolution, I command it be a miracle of great delight for all involved to see. I command a resolution, love will show the how. Thank you, thank you, universe. It is granted now. And I just say that over and over again. And by the end of it, I just I felt calm and I just got my journal out, and I just knew what I would say to her in an email, and I just wrote it down straight away, and then I sent her an email, and that was done, and then there was some sort of business networking thing a few days later where I saw her, and she just came up to me and said, Oh, that email was so beautiful, and she gave me a big hug, and the issue was resolved, and it was fine, and that that just shifted me out of it, and that whole thing of I command a resolution, I command it be a miracle of great delight for all involved to see. I might have put her name in it initially, but this is I've made it more generic. But I just did that and it worked, and I've used that. It's my go-to. If I if something happens and I don't know necessarily what the solution is, that's my go-to mantra.
